I hope the Rams do win that division, I think they can put a scare into New Orleans in the first round. Sam Bradford is good looking rookie, Stephen Jackson is a good running back, and the D has shown flashes of greatness this year. Over the course of history, teams have been steamrolled by a team in the regular season only to avenge that loss in the playoffs. No one is going to confuse the 2010 Rams with the 2008 Cardinals; but the criticism of the Cards that year was very loud. The 2008 Cards lost some awful games:

48-20 loss to the Eagles
35-14 loss to the Vikings
47-7 loss to the Patriots

The 2008 Cardinals were 1-4 in the regular season against playoff teams that year; that included losses to the Panthers and Eagles, teams they would defeat in the playoffs.

I am not saying any team in the 2010 NFC West can do that again, but I do think people need to calm down on their ripping of the NFC West.
